Sie sind auf Seite 1von 2

WT_Acorralado Versión: 2.

5 Build 1

NÚMERO MÁXIMO DE ÓRDENES


He eliminado del robot los parámetros [tipoSL_ultimaOrdenCiclo] y [cierreCicloUltimaOrden]

CIERRE DE CICLO POR PROFIT ALCANZADO


Desde hace ya varias versiones existe en el Acorralado una mejora que permite cerrar un
ciclo a partir de la orden X y en caso de que el profit total alcanzado sea mayor o igual al
indicado en el parámetro [valorProfitCierreCiclo] entonces el ciclo se cerrará. Pero en el
parámetro [valorProfitCierreCiclo] hasta ahora solamente se podía definir un valor igual o
mayor a cero. Sois muchos los que me habéis pedido que por favor ese profit no sea
obligatoriamente mayor o igual a cero sino que incluso también pueda ser negativo. Así que
he incluido también esa mejora. A partir de ahora el parámetro [valorProfitCierreCiclo] podrá
ser también negativo. De forma que desde ahora por ejemplo se podrá configurar el robot
para que a partir de por ejemplo la orden 3 el ciclo se cierre si el profit total alcanzado es
mayor o igual a por ejemplo -10.

TRAILING STOP CICLO (TSC)


He añadido esta funcionalidad al robot porque es mucha la gente que me lo ha pedido y
sugerido. Es una funcionalidad bastante interesante. Contiene dos mejoras muy útiles. Sirve
para maximizar las ganancias. Y también para que el bróker (y el mercado) no nos afecte
demasiado a la hora de cerrarse un ciclo ganador con menos ganancias de las esperadas
(en ocasiones incluso con pérdidas).

Una de las mejoras principales de esta esta funcionalidad es que ninguna orden del ciclo
tendrá SL ni TP​. Esto es arriesgado si no estamos nosotros observando de vez en cuando
cómo evoluciona el ciclo abierto. Y por otro lado es una mejora muy buena porque ni el
bróker ni el mercado podrán cerrarnos el ciclo nunca (excepto si tu margen no soporta el
volumen). ¿Y esto qué tiene de bueno? Un problema que tenían todas las versiones
anteriores del acorralado era que si el spread en algún momento era alto, entonces podía
ocurrir que incluso aunque el precio hubiera alcanzado un extremo del ciclo haciendo que el
ciclo fuera ganador, aún así podía ser que el ciclo se cerrará con ganancias muy inferiores a
lo esperado (o incluso en pérdidas). Esto es debido a que al haber un alto spread la
distancia entre el bid y el ask es alta y eso hace que las órdenes perdedoras tengan una
pérdida casi igual o mayor que el beneficio de las órdenes ganadoras, incluso en un ciclo
ganador (en el que el precio ha alcanzado el TP de la última orden ejecutada).

Todos estos posibles problemas con el profit de un ciclo se evitan si las órdenes no tienen
SL ni TP, ya que ni el BID ni el ASK podrán alcanzar nunca el SL o TP de ninguna orden y
por tanto nunca el mercado o el bróker podrán cerrar ninguna orden ni tampoco un ciclo.
Es el robot (o nosotros manualmente) quien tiene el control total para cerrar un ciclo.
Con esta mejora ya no es suficiente que el precio alcance uno de los extremos del rango
hedging entre los que el robot acorrala al precio, sino que además también se exige que el
profit total del ciclo sea el deseado, y mientras esto no ocurra, el ciclo seguirá abierto.

Una vez que el precio alcanza uno de los extremos del rango hedging y además se ha
alcanzado el profit deseado, podrá ocurrir una de estas 2 cosas:

1) Si [TSC_ticsTrailingStop] es igual a cero entonces se cierra el ciclo completo

2) Si [TSC_ticsTrailingStop] es mayor que cero entonces se cierran todas las órdenes


del ciclo excepto una única orden ganadora (que es la de mayor lotaje y la última
orden ejecutada del ciclo). A esa orden se le aplica un cierre parcial para compensar
el resto de órdenes y también se le aplica un BreakEven y un TrailingStop de
[TSC_ticsTrailingStop] tics de distancia. Y las ganancias que obtengamos serán
mayores o no dependiendo de hasta donde llegue el precio y la distancia en que el
TrailingStop mantenga el SL de la orden.

Las principales características de esta funcionalidad son​:

● No se permite que estén activas las funcionalidades GPO y TSC a la vez


● El parámetro [TSC_ticsTrailingStop] no puede ser negativo
● En el panel de pantalla se indica si la funcionalidad TSC está o no activa
● Si ya se ejecutó el TSC y queda una sola orden abierta a la que se le aplica el
TrailingStop entonces el robot ignora la funcionalidad de cierre de ciclo por profit
alcanzado. O sea, que ignora los parámetros [numOrdenCierreCicloProfit] y
[valorProfitCierreCiclo]
● Ninguna orden del ciclo lleva SL ni TP (ESTO ES IMPORTANTE)
● El robot ignora el parámetro [stopLoss_Seguridad] porque no existe SL ni TP
● El robot dibuja los extremos del rango hedging en el gráfico como 2 líneas
discontinuas, una de color verde y la otra de color roja.
● Si el precio alcanza un extremo del rango hedging y el ciclo es perdedor, entonces el
robot cierra el ciclo completo para evitar más pérdidas.

Das könnte Ihnen auch gefallen